Technical field
The present invention relates to medical instruments field, particularly relate to blood-taking device.
Background technology
At present, clinical with blood plasma for specimen carry out index of correlation detection time, the gatherer process for blood plasma is such that leading to Cross blood taking needle by blood suction anticoagulant/separation gel test tube, centrifugal after, it is thus achieved that blood plasma.This method suffers from the drawback that (1) When specimen amount is more, owing to each specimen is required to be centrifuged, TAT(assay report time certainly will be caused) extend, impact inspection Test accuracy and the clinic diagnosis of result.(2) owing to hemocyte not being separated in time with blood plasma, former because of hemocyte own metabolism etc. Cause, if the detection waiting time is long, can cause the Indexs measure results such as blood glucose error occur.
Summary of the invention
The defect existed for prior art, the invention provides a kind of negative pressure leaching formula blood plasma being applicable to medical experiment Harvester, can quickly and easily complete the collection of whole blood and blood plasma.
Concrete technical scheme is: a kind of negative pressure leaching formula sampled plasma device being applicable to medical experiment, divides including blood Orchestration, blood taking needle, separation pipe, the first plug puncture needle and the second plug puncture needle, blood allotter is the housing of inner hollow Structure, blood allotter upper end offers blood inlet, and blood taking needle is connected with blood inlet by flexible hose, blood allotter lower end Offering the first blood outlet and the second blood outlet, the first plug puncture needle is connected by flexible hose and the first blood outlet;Separate Pipe and blood allotter lower end are connected and separate pipe and connected with blood allotter by the second blood outlet, and the second plug puncture needle is logical Cross flexible hose and separate the connection of pipe lower ending opening, separate and be provided with plasmapheresis net between pipe lower ending opening and the second blood outlet.
Described flexible hose is plastic flexible pipe.
Described blood allotter and separation pipe are made by transparent material.
Present configuration is simple, and low cost of manufacture is easy to use, has the strongest promotional value.
Make just to directly obtain plasma specimen when blood sampling by plasmapheresis net, be greatly shortened blood plasma preparation time, with Time blood plasma directly separate with hemocyte after leaving blood vessel, metabolic effect can be down to minimum, effectively reduce hemocyte metabolism shadow Ring;Whole blood sample and plasma specimen can be obtained respectively by the first plug puncture needle and the second plug puncture needle.

Detailed description of the invention
As it is shown in figure 1, a kind of negative pressure leaching formula sampled plasma device being applicable to medical experiment, including blood allotter 1, Blood taking needle 2, separation pipe the 3, first plug puncture needle 4 and the second plug puncture needle 5, blood allotter 1 is the housing of inner hollow Structure, blood allotter 1 upper end offers blood inlet, and blood taking needle 2 is connected with blood inlet by flexible hose, blood allotter 1 Lower end offers the first blood outlet 6 and the second blood outlet 7, and the first plug puncture needle 4 is connected by flexible hose and the first blood outlet 6 Connect;Separate pipe 3 and blood allotter 1 lower end to connect and separate pipe 3 and connected with blood allotter 1 by the second blood outlet 7, second Plug puncture needle 5 is connected with separating pipe 3 lower ending opening by flexible hose, separates between pipe 3 lower ending opening and the second blood outlet 7 It is provided with plasmapheresis net 8.
Flexible hose is plastic flexible pipe, and blood allotter 1 and separation pipe 3 are made by transparent material, it is simple to observe blood sampling Situation.
In use, first blood taking needle 2 is inserted Ink vessel transfusing, if needing to gather whole blood sample, by the first plug puncture needle 4 In insertion negative pressure blood-taking tube, in negative pressure blood-taking tube under the effect of negative pressure, now blood passes sequentially through blood taking needle 2, blood distribution Device 1 and the first plug puncture needle 4 enter in negative pressure blood-taking tube, now collect in negative pressure blood-taking tube for whole blood sample;If When needing to gather plasma specimen, the second plug puncture needle 5 is inserted in the negative pressure blood-taking tube being added with anticoagulant, at negative pressure hemostix In pipe under the effect of negative pressure, now blood passes sequentially through blood taking needle 2, blood allotter 1 and separates pipe 3, and blood is through separating Through plasmapheresis net 8 during pipe 3, hemocyte is stayed in separation pipe 3 by plasmapheresis net 8, separates through plasmapheresis net 8 Blood plasma enter in negative pressure blood-taking tube by the second plug puncture needle 5, now collect in negative pressure blood-taking tube for plasma specimen, Anticoagulant in negative pressure blood-taking tube can prevent the clotting of plasma.
Blood taking needle 2, plasmapheresis net the 8, first plug puncture needle 4 and the second plug puncture needle 5 are prior art.
